WhereAmI MCP Server Overview
In the rapidly evolving digital landscape, precise location data is an invaluable asset for businesses and developers alike. The WhereAmI MCP Server, a lightweight yet powerful tool, offers a seamless solution to determine your exact location based on your IP address. This server, built on the Model Context Protocol (MCP), connects AI models with external data sources, enhancing the capabilities of AI-driven applications.
Key Features
Dynamic Resources
The WhereAmI MCP Server allows users to fetch specific data such as IP, country, city, and more using the location://{type} resource. This feature is especially useful for applications that require precise geolocation data for analytics, targeted marketing, or personalized user experiences.
Comprehensive Location Reporting
With the get_location() tool, users can generate detailed geolocation reports. This tool outputs a structured Markdown table that includes fields like IP, country, city, latitude, longitude, and ISP. Such detailed reporting is crucial for businesses that rely on location data for decision-making and strategy development.
Natural Language Interaction
The server supports natural language prompts, allowing users to simply ask, “Where am I?” and receive detailed results. This feature enhances user experience by providing intuitive interaction with the server.
Robust Error Handling
The server is designed to handle API and network issues gracefully, ensuring reliable performance even in less-than-ideal conditions. This robustness is critical for maintaining service continuity and user trust.
Minimal Dependencies
Requiring only mcp and httpx, the WhereAmI MCP Server is easy to set up and maintain, making it an attractive option for developers looking for a lightweight solution.
Use Cases
Enhanced User Experience
By integrating the WhereAmI MCP Server, businesses can personalize user experiences based on precise location data. For instance, e-commerce platforms can offer location-specific promotions, while content providers can tailor content based on the user’s region.
Data-Driven Decision Making
Businesses can leverage the detailed geolocation reports generated by the server to make informed decisions. Whether it’s optimizing supply chain logistics or tailoring marketing strategies, precise location data is a powerful tool for strategic planning.
Security and Compliance
The server’s ability to pinpoint user locations can aid in compliance with regional regulations and enhance security measures by detecting and mitigating potential threats based on location anomalies.
UBOS Platform Integration
As a full-stack AI Agent Development Platform, UBOS offers seamless integration with the WhereAmI MCP Server. UBOS enables businesses to orchestrate AI Agents and connect them with enterprise data, facilitating the development of custom AI solutions. By integrating the WhereAmI MCP Server, UBOS enhances its platform’s capabilities, providing businesses with a comprehensive solution for AI-driven applications.
In conclusion, the WhereAmI MCP Server is a versatile tool that offers significant value to businesses and developers seeking precise geolocation data. Its integration with the UBOS platform further amplifies its utility, making it an essential component of modern AI-driven strategies.
WhereAmI
Project Details
- kukapay/whereami-mcp
- MIT License
- Last Updated: 4/16/2025
Recomended MCP Servers
MCP Server for SearXNG
Model Context Protocol Framework - Fixed version with NO logging
A MCP server to allow the LLM in Cursor to access Rust Analyzer, Crate Docs and Cargo Commands.
MCP server to connect to Oracle Database
Provides integration between the Hunter API and any LLM provider supporting the MCP protocol
Config files for my GitHub profile.
海龟汤mcp服务,使你独自一人也可以享受海龟汤游戏的乐趣
Enhanced FastMCP implementation of the Things MCP server for Claude and Windsurf





